Show selectors + time taken for style recalculation events

Reported by kurtext...@gmail.com, May 9 2017

Issue description

UserAgent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ows NT 10.0; Win64; x64) A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/60.0.3088.3 Safari/537.36

Steps to reproduce the problem:
Feature Request

What is the expected behavior?
1) Record a timeline
2) When a style recalc event happens you should be able to click on them
3) Upon clicking it should list selectors and the time it consumed

Status: WontFix (was: Assigned)
The blink style engine doesn't have more precise data that could be shown. Definitely not per-selector breakdown.
